Will my Fissidens Fontanus grow well if I cover it in a mesh like this?

Or does this moss have to be attached a different way?

That will work Jag. Spread it really thin before covering it with the mesh.

I spread it on the rock so I almost can't see rock underneath, I might have done it a little too thick?
This moss doesn't branch off like other mosses, so I have strands of moss that are covered about 7 times on one piece because of the netting pattern.
Doesn't this moss grow long instead of branching off, so only the end of it will poke out threw the netting?

I just want to make sure 100% I have all the moss survive and no bare or dead spots.

Plans changed :evil_lol:

I removed the netting.
Got me some Vanish Fluorocarbon fishing line, it's pretty much invisible under water, looks pretty good.
I think the netting is just too much coverage as it's basically like wrapping with fishing line 200 times around th rock.

I removed the Riccia I had also since it seems the netting was suffocating it.
